Specification Comparison

Parameter ATMEGA6450V-8AU ATMEGA645-16AI
Brand Microchip Technology Microchip Technology
Category Microcontrollers Microcontrollers
Lifecycle Status Active Active
Stock Status In Stock In Stock
Unit Price (USD) $2.31 $6.45
Core Architecture AVR 8-bit RISC 8-bit AVR RISC
Data Bus Width 8 Bit β€”
Maximum Clock Speed 8 MHz β€”
Flash Memory 64KB (32K x 16), In-System Programmable β€”
EEPROM 2KB 2 KB
SRAM 4KB 4 KB
ADC Resolution 10-bit β€”
I/O Ports 53 I/O lines β€”
Supply Voltage 1.8 V (V-variant extended low-voltage range) β€”
Instructions 130 powerful instructions, most single-cycle β€”
In-System Programming Yes (ICSP) β€”
Package 100-TQFP (14 x 14 mm) 64-TQFP (14x14 mm)
Mounting Type Surface Mount Surface Mount
Operating Temperature -40C to +85C (A-grade industrial) -40C to +85C (industrial, I grade)
Life Cycle Stage ACTIVE β€”
LCD Controller Integrated segment LCD drive (6450 family) β€”
RoHS Status Compliant (GREEN package per Microchip classification) Compliant
Flash Program Memory β€” 64 KB (32K x 16) ISP
Maximum Clock Frequency β€” 16 MHz
Throughput β€” 16 MIPS at 16 MHz
Operating Voltage Range β€” 2.7 V to 5.5 V
ADC β€” 8-channel, 10-bit
Programmable I/O β€” 68 (device), 54 available on 64-TQFP
JTAG Interface β€” Yes (on-chip debugging and boundary scan)
Instruction Set β€” 130 instructions, mostly single-cycle
Interfaces β€” USART, SPI, TWI (I2C)
ISP Capability β€” In-System Programmable Flash
